Help for Tinnitus

As a person who has dealt with tinnitus personally, Dr. Beth has chosen this debilitating condition as her specialty and works diligently to provide education and support to others who suffer from tinnitus. Our tinnitus patients begin with a complete assessment to determine the most appropriate method of treatment which ranges from simple homemade devices for modulating the effects of tinnitus to the Neuromonics Tinnitus Treatment, a customized medical device that matches a patient’s hearing and tinnitus profile and treats the cause of tinnitus versus the symptom of tinnitus.

In addition, for those patients who have hearing loss in addition to their tinnitus, hearing instruments are available that can effectively manage both issues. Dr. Beth also founded a support group for those who deal with tinnitus. Being able to share experiences and ideas help with management so Dr. Beth facilitates this group the third Thursday of each month to provide a forum for these meaningful exchanges.
